There are also many … how are growing degree days calculatedWebThe USGS Volcano Hazards Program utilizes oblique photogrammetry to monitor these changes at active volcanoes. Oblique photogrammetry uses overlapping digital imagery collected by standard consumer cameras to rapidly create Digital Elevation Models (DEMs).
